Visual Outcomes of Keratoprosthesis Versus Keratoplasty in Infective and Degenerative Corneal Opacifying Disorders
Keywords:
keratoprosthesis, penetrating keratoplasty, corneal opacityAbstract
Infective and degenerative corneal opacities compromise visual acuity and pose therapeuticchallenges. This experimental comparative study evaluated visual outcomes of keratoprosthesis(KPro) versus penetrating keratoplasty (PK) in patients with such disorders.
